Transaction 3678f16d97cd825cb1075024a478e65eaeff53bdd459782d5371e0c1666a5923

13 Input
2 Outputs
  • 3678f16d97cd825cb1075024a478e65eaeff53bdd459782d5371e0c1666a5923:0
  • value  2604617
    address  1MMabTCcSnBfZt72dHCBhZDAckwQsKbRje
  • 3678f16d97cd825cb1075024a478e65eaeff53bdd459782d5371e0c1666a5923:1
  • value  20499
    address  bc1q07agdl3sjg8ec8ekcdftk0cnn99mumkqck2z8x